What is Vilbert?


1.

The Dilbertization of product development, whereby decisions are driven on whether Validation and Verification is required as a consequence to the decision.

Vilbert decides to continue to use a buggy or inadequate version of a softrware product ( driver, database, add on) becasue doing so would require that a system validation and verification step be taken.

Vilbert eliminates usability features form a product because of the cost and time to market implications of Validation and Verification.
